Per data released April 24, 2026 from LSEG Lipper, global equity funds recorded net inflows of $48.72 billion in the week ended April 22, marking the largest weekly inflow since November 13, 2024 and a 17-month high. Emerging market equity funds accounted for $4.34 billion of these inflows, extending a three-week winning streak for the asset class. Expert Insights

Michael Arone, Chief Investment Strategist at State Street Global Advisors, notes that the biggest risk for investors in the current market environment may be holding excess cash and waiting for a market correction to deploy capital, as market timing strategies often miss the bulk of upside momentum during broad-based rallies. This dynamic is particularly relevant for EM assets, as the current AI-driven rally has clear spillover effects for key EM markets that dominate EEM’s holdings: Taiwanese and South Korean semiconductor manufacturers, Indian digital services firms, and Latin American commodity producers are all positioned to benefit from surging global AI infrastructure spending, which is expected to top $1 trillion globally in 2026 per industry estimates. As the S&P 500 has rallied 8.88% MTD in April, pushing U.S. equity valuations to 21.2x forward earnings, 12% above their 10-year average, institutional investors are increasingly rotating a share of their U.S. equity allocations to EM markets, which trade at a 35% valuation discount to developed market peers, per JPMorgan data. This rotation is a key driver of recent inflows into EEM, which has $31.2 billion in assets under management and average daily trading volume of 42 million shares, making it suitable for both retail and institutional allocation. While geopolitical risks remain a near-term headwind, consensus analyst estimates project that EM equities will deliver 12-15% total returns in 2026, outpacing developed market returns by 300-400 basis points, supported by expected Fed rate cuts in the second half of 2026 that will further weaken the U.S. dollar and reduce debt servicing costs for EM sovereign and corporate issuers. For investors with a moderate risk tolerance and a 12+ month investment horizon, a 6-10% allocation to EM via EEM can enhance portfolio risk-adjusted returns by reducing geographic concentration risk, while capturing upside from the ongoing inflow momentum and AI-related demand tailwinds. Investors are advised to monitor Middle East geopolitical developments closely, as an escalation that drives a 10%+ spike in crude oil prices would pose a material near-term downside risk to EM asset returns.
